What is Augmented Reality (AR) Coding?

Augmented reality (AR) coding has revolutionized the way we interact with technology. By combining computer vision, machine learning, and programming languages like Python or Java, AR enables developers to create immersive experiences that blend digital information with real-world environments.

In this article, we’ll delve into the world of augmented reality coding, exploring its applications, benefits, and challenges. We’ll also provide a comprehensive guide on how to get started with AR development using popular frameworks like Unity and A-Frame.

What Can You Do With Augmented Reality Coding?

The possibilities are endless! With AR coding, you can:

* Create interactive 3D models that respond to user input
* Develop games that blend physical and digital elements
* Design virtual try-on experiences for e-commerce platforms
* Enhance museum exhibits with interactive displays

Getting Started with Augmented Reality Coding

Ready to dive into the world of AR coding? Here’s a step-by-step guide to get you started:

1. Choose an AR framework: Unity, A-Frame, or Google ARCore are popular options.
2. Learn programming languages like Python, Java, or C++.
3. Familiarize yourself with computer vision and machine learning concepts.
